A physics student carries a model rocket from his car 150. m N along a sidewalk and 200. m E into a field to the launch site. He then launches the rocket to an altitude of 500. m. Find the rocket’s distance from the car when it reaches its highest altitude.

Answer:

559 m

Step-by-step explanation:

You can use distance formula for 3 dimensions:

d = √((x₂ − x₁)² + (y₂ − y₁)² + (z₂ − z₁)²)

d = √(150² + 200² + 500²)

d ≈ 559
